Dear LyX users
I’m writing a document using the KOMA-Script class. I prefer all
titles to be also in roman, so I added to my preamble
\addtokomafont{disposition}{\rmfamily}.
The problem is that filenames appear in some titles, which I want to
be typed in Sans. By selecting the filename and modifying the text
style to Sans, LyX does nothing, since it believes the title is in
Sans. Is there a solution for this that involves neither ERT boxes nor
editing stdsections.inc?
You need to inform LyX of this change. Try adding to Document> Settings>
Local Layout:
Format 49
Style Section
Font
Family Roman
EndFont
End
And similarly for any other cases.
